Standing 3,454 meters above sea level at Jungfraujoch, the snowy pass between two Swiss Alps peaks, offers a perspective that most travelers will never experience. From Lucerne, this guided day trip uses a coach ride, the Eiger Express cable car, and the Jungfrau Railway cogwheel train to help you reach the "Top of Europe." At the summit, stand over the Aletsch Glacier at the Sphinx Observation Terrace and wander the Ice Palace tunnels, if weather conditions allow. Your alpine adventure awaits!

Itinerary

Your tour begins at Bus Parking Landenberg

Meet your guide near the Lucerne Train Station and step onto a comfortable coach with your voucher and government-issued ID ready. After check-in, sink into your seat as the lakefront slips away and the Alps start to rise ahead.

Drive through the Brünig Pass to the Bernese Oberland County

Glide south by coach past Lake Brienz and storybook style villages. As the road threads into valleys and cliffs, listen as your guide shares insights regarind the altitude, the rail engineering, and the glacier views waiting at the top.

Pause in Interlaken village between two alpine lakes

Arrive in Interlaken, tucked between Lakes Thun and Brienz, to breathe in the mountain air. Stretch, refuel, and soak up the gorgeous peak views in every direction, then regroup for the remaining cableway climb toward Grindelwald and the Eiger massif.

Board the Eiger Express aerial cableway from Grindelwald Terminal

Lift off on the Eiger Express aerial cableway and float toward the Eiger Glacier as forests fall away into rock and snow. When you step out, the air bites a little colder and the landscape turns unmistakably high Alpine.

Take the Jungfrau cogwheel train from Eigergletscher Station

Switch from gondola cabins to the historic cogwheel train that climbs through tunnels carved into the mountain. During the journey upward, your guide shares the history of how Jungfraujoch became one of Europe’s most dramatic railways.

Explore Jungfraujoch’s summit attractions at your own pace

Finally, arrive at the “Top of Europe” and wander between the Sphinx Observation Terrace and Plateau to drink in Aletsch Glacier panoramas. Then step into the Ice Palace tunnels and stroll through the Alpine Sensation exhibits as conditions allow.

Descend via Lauterbrunnen with nonstop valley views

After your time at the top, begin your descent by rail and watch the scenery unfurl into steep slopes, car-free villages, and the famous Lauterbrunnen Valley. Keep looking up as the Eiger, Mönch, and Jungfrau peaks shadow the route.

Your tour ends at Bus Parking Landenberg

Roll back into Lucerne near the train station where you began. You’ll finish the tour with glacier-bright photos, wind-cooled cheeks, and the rare feeling of having truly touched the high Alps.
